Postby JayKay » Tue Sep 19, 2006 4:51 pm

It is an E3 Sentry (Airborne Warning and Control) The RAF have seven of them.

http://www.raf.mod.uk/equipment/sentry.html

If it had been a spy plane you wouldnt have seen it. Or seen something more Nimrod or Canberra shaped.

It was flying over Glasgow this afternoon on a training exercise. Well they would say that, wouldnt they... :wink:

Boeing E3 Sentry training overshoot at Abbotsinch

Postby MungoDundas » Sat Sep 23, 2006 2:22 pm

Good work getting a photograph of a moving plane.


From another website;

>>
Glasgow Airport 19th Sept. 2006.

ZH105 E3 Sentry RAF overshot runway 23 at 1449 & 1502
callsign "Nato 19".
<<

If you google the serial ZH105, jetphotos come up with a rake of snaps of this machine.

Btw, the British 'spyplanes' are the Nimrod R1s of 51 Squadron in Lincolnshire.
